Calton & Associates Inc. Purchases 10,290 Shares of Exxon Mobil Corporation (NYSE:XOM)

Exxon Mobil logo with Energy background

Calton & Associates Inc. boosted its holdings in shares of Exxon Mobil Corporation (NYSE:XOM - Free Report) by 150.0%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 17,152 shares of the oil and gas company's stock after purchasing an additional 10,290 shares during the period. Calton & Associates Inc.'s holdings in Exxon Mobil were worth $2,040,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Exxon Mobil Stock Up 0.1%

XOM traded up $0.14 during trading on Monday, hitting $107.91. The company had a trading volume of 17,004,804 shares, compared to its average volume of 15,865,204. The company has a market capitalization of $465.06 billion, a PE ratio of 14.31, a PEG ratio of 2.01 and a beta of 0.50. Exxon Mobil Corporation has a one year low of $97.80 and a one year high of $126.34. The firm's 50-day moving average price is $108.66 and its 200 day moving average price is $108.98. The company has a quick ratio of 0.90, a current ratio of 1.24 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.12.

Exxon Mobil (NYSE:XOM -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Friday, May 2nd. The oil and gas company reported $1.76 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.73 by $0.03. Exxon Mobil had a net margin of 9.49% and a return on equity of 12.06%. The firm had revenue of $83.13 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$86.11 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$2.06 EPS. The company's revenue was up .1%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, equities analysts expect that Exxon Mobil Corporation will post 7.43 earnings per share for the current year.

Exxon Mobil Dividend Announcement

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, June 10th. Investors of record on Thursday, May 15th were paid a $0.99 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Thursday, May 15th. This represents a $3.96 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.67%. Exxon Mobil's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 52.52%.

Exxon Mobil Profile

Exxon Mobil Corporation engages in the exploration and production of crude oil and natural gas in the United States and internationally. It operates through Upstream, Energy Products, Chemical Products, and Specialty Products segments. The Upstream segment explores for and produces crude oil and natural gas.
